Games Badland Brawl

Badland Brawl

Badland Brawl is a multiplayer strategy game set in the Badland universe. The player creates a unique tower and strengthens its defense using... Read more

Players:
3.5/10
Release date:
Developer:
Publishers / Distributors / Localizers: